Letter to EP: No contradiction between clean air efforts and measures on the housing crisis

The EU Healthy Air Coalition (EUHAC) has sent a letter to Members of the European Parliament, ahead of their vote on an own initiative report on Housing crisis in the European Union with the aim of proposing solutions for decent, sustainable and affordable housing (procedure file 2025/2070(INI)), specifically regarding amendment 100.

Efforts to improve air quality throughout Europe and measures tackling the housing crisis are not contradictory to each other. The EU Ambient Air Quality Directive (AAQD) is a milestone for public health, setting the EU on the path for much needed clean air improvements. Against this background, AM 100 is misleading and not factually correct.

The EU Healthy Air Coalition urges MEPs not to support this amendment.
